Introduction: What is an MVP and Why is it Important?
A Minimum Viable Product (MVP) is an approach used to develop the most basic version of a product or service. The MVP is created to gather user feedback and accelerate the product development process based on this data. In this article, we will detail the pros and cons of no-code and traditional coding approaches in the MVP development process.
Definition of MVP
An MVP aims to quickly establish a presence in the market by offering a product or service with minimum functionality. For entrepreneurs, this method provides an opportunity to test user interaction with the product before making significant investments.
Benefits of MVP
- Quick Market Entry: The MVP allows for the fastest route to market to collect user feedback.
- Cost Savings: By testing the core features of the product with fewer resources, unnecessary expenses are avoided.
- Collaboration with Users: It offers the opportunity to develop based on the needs of real users.
The Role of No-Code and Coding Approaches
No-code tools enable users without technical knowledge to develop products, while traditional coding offers more customization and control. By 2026, no-code platforms are expected to capture 40% of the market share.
Advantages and Disadvantages of the No-Code Approach
Rapid Prototyping and User Feedback
No-code tools allow for quick prototyping and obtaining feedback from users. For example, an e-commerce company can create an MVP in 2 weeks using a no-code tool, while traditional methods may take 2-3 months.
Cost Effectiveness
No-code development is generally carried out at lower costs. Items such as developer salaries, software licenses, and hardware expenses can be minimized with no-code tools.
Customization Limitations
The limitations of no-code tools can restrict customization opportunities. For instance, in projects requiring specific user experience designs or custom integrations, no-code tools may fall short.
Advantages and Disadvantages of the Coding Approach
Greater Customization Opportunities
The coding approach allows developers to customize their products as they wish. This enables the creation of solutions that better respond to user needs.
Scalability
Products created through coding offer better scalability during growth and expansion. This is particularly critical for big data applications and complex systems.
Time and Cost Requirements
The coding process typically requires more time and cost. The table below compares the time and cost requirements of no-code and coding methods.
| Approach | Development Time | Cost |
|---|---|---|
| No-Code | 2-4 weeks | Low |
| Coding | 2-3 months | High |

Common Mistakes and What to Avoid
Incorrect Tool Selection
Choosing the wrong no-code or coding tools can negatively impact project success. It is essential to select the right tool considering user needs.
Failing to Understand the Target Audience
MVPs developed without understanding the target audience may not meet user expectations. Conducting user research is a critical part of the development process.
Ignoring Feedback
Disregarding user feedback can lead to product failure. During the MVP development process, feedback should be continuously evaluated, and the product should be updated accordingly.
The Point Most Teams Miss: Choosing the Right Approach
Project Goals
The choice of approach should be determined by the project's goals. Is the aim a quick market test or a scalable solution?
Resource Evaluation
The project's budget and time constraints play a significant role in selecting the right approach. No-code tools are generally more cost-effective and faster.
Long-Term Planning
Long-term goals should be considered in the project development process. The coding approach offers more customization and scalability, while the no-code approach provides quick solutions.
Summary in 30 Seconds
- No-Code is a fast and cost-effective solution.
- Coding offers more customization but takes time.
- The right approach depends on the project's goals.
